ZABBIX監控平臺簡介和安裝
阿新 • • 發佈:2019-02-08
Linux監控平臺搭建
一、Linux監控平臺介紹
常見的有 cacti、nagios、zabbix、smokeping、open-falcon等等。
cacti、smokeping偏向於基礎監控,成圖非常漂亮。
cacti、nagios、zabbix服務端監控中心,需要php環境支援,其中zabbix和cacti都需要mysql作為資料儲存,這幾款監控軟體均有web操作介面。
nagios不用儲存歷史資料,注重服務或者監控項的狀態。
二、zabbix監控介紹
C/S架構(被監控的server需要安裝監控軟體,既可以主動連線客戶端,也可以被動的讓客戶端推送自己的狀態),基於C++開發,監控中心支援web介面配置和管理。
單server節點可以支援上萬臺客戶端(可支援同時上萬臺的server監控,併發量高,如果超過一定的量,效能可能會降低,但是我們可以增加Proxy代理點來充當監控伺服器來減輕壓力)
- zabbix監控流程圖
- zabbix安裝
- 下載yum拓展源並安裝
- 安裝相關的yum包
yum install zabbix-server-mysql zabbix-web-mysql zabbix-agent
- 建立初始資料庫
- 匯入初始模式和資料。您將被提示輸入您新建立的密碼
- 為Zabbix伺服器配置資料庫
- 為Zabbix前端配置PHP
- 啟動Zabbix伺服器和代理程序
- 進入網站配置
- 這裡我們需要把socket指定到特定目錄下才行:vim /etc/my.cnf
- 重啟服務 : systemctl restart mysqld
- 後續配置